Rasgulla ,Gulabjamun, kajukatli…… Indian sweets are mouthwatering but now slowly chocolates are substituting .Mithai is sweet milk dessert from India. Mithai is traditionally used to be exchanged on festive occations,but now a days chocolates have replaced mithai. In India the main region for it is adulteration in making mithai, as milk and other products are limited so some people have started adulteration and thus customer have switched over to chocolate .
The chocolate industry is an organized industry with lots of multinationals also working and they have a dedicated budget for advertisement and lobbying is also there .now a days even savories like kurkure and bhujias have festive packs .everyone knows that they are not traditionally exchanged on festive occasion but then too lot of people opt for them. 
The dairy federations should stand with sweet industry and should take initiative to save Indian sweet bazaar by making standards and can standardize the sweets also by keeping check. These government dairy federations can brand these sweets even make tempting advertisements  and come out with ideas to promote sweets and can vigilantly keep track on adulteration also.
